Abstract

Multicomponent reactions (MCRs), performed with metal-based nanocatalysts, have undergone an explosive progress in recent years. The one-pot character of MCRs conveys smaller amount of side products with lower costs, time, and energy. These advantages of MCRs, along with high efficiency, selectivity, and recyclability of nanocatalysts, enhance the scope to generate many catalytic systems toward the synthesis of imperative organic molecules under green reaction conditions. This chapter focuses on the efficacy of nanocatalysts in mediating a wide variety of multicomponent reactions, which gratified several aspects of green and sustainable chemistry.
